The Ball Game

Long time ago the Mesoamerican civilizations
used to play the Ball Game or Juego de Pelota
in Spanish. It was a sport of life and death. The
Ball Game was usually played by two teams in a
court with a rubber ball that weighed more than
a kilo and was about the size of a mans head.
About the rules, historians think the players
could only touch the ball with their hips, elbows
and knees but not with their hands or feet. The
players had to get the ball through a stone ring
on the wall until the first team scored a point.
The captain or some of the players of the losing
team used to be sacrificed. The Mesoamerican
civilizations believed that human sacrifice
pleased their goods.

The Aztecs and Tenochtitlan

One day long time ago, the god Huitzilopochtli told the leader of the Aztecs,
Tenoch, to go with his people to an island in the middle of a lake. Huitzilopochtli
told Tenoch to look for an eagle perched on a cactus, growing from a rock
surrounded by water. They should build their city there. The Aztecs looked for
this place for many years. Finally, they found the island on a lake where they
built their city. They called their city Tenochtitlan, around 1325. Tenochtitlan
became in Mexico City.

Luis Pasteur

Luis Pasteur was born in Dole,
France, on December 27
th
, 1822. He
discovered that germs and microbes
cause diseases. He established
methods of sterilization. He was the
first person to develop and use
vaccines that helped animals and
people. He developed pasteurizacin
This is a technique that killed the
microbes that contaminated food
products but did not destroy the
nutrients. He was an extraordinary
and talented scientist. He died at the
age of 73.
